WebJun 28, 2024 · Moulton Fire Chief Ryan Jolly has announced he will resign next month. Moulton Mayor Roger Weatherwax said the city received Jolly’s notice of resignation Thursday. Jolly, who was appointed by the city in the fall of 2007, said July 8 will be his last day before moving to another position in fire service outside of Lawrence County.
